UP govt seizes Sarus Crane from Arif, loses it, then finds the bird in Bi Saiyaa village

Sarus Crane, the bird forest department officials got from Amethi has reportedly gone missing from the Samaspur Bird Sanctuary. Photo: Twitter

The Sarus Crane bird which had been missing for more than 12 hours from the Samaspur Bird Sanctuary, a day after it was placed there, has finally been traced in nearby village Bi Saiya village. Former Chief Minister Akhilesh Yadav who had raised the concern after it went missing from the sanctuary revealed the new whereabouts of the bird.

Thanking the people of Bi Saiya village, Akhilesh Yadav said that the villagers by feeding Sarus bird did what UP government couldn't.

The UP forest department had taken away Sarus Crane from its owner Mohammad Arif from Amethi district's Mandwa village on Tuesday (March 21). But the bird went missing from the Samaspur Bird Sanctuary, since Wednesday evening. Sarus Crane is Uttar Pradesh’s official state bird.

The authorities forcefully took over the custody of the bird, even though its owner Arif pleaded to the authorities that he takes utmost care of the Sarus Crane, and that there is an exquisite love bond between the two.

And a day later, the bird went missing from the sanctuary.

Former UP Chief Minister Akhilesh Yadav had made a visit to Amethi to meet Arif and his friend Sarus Crane after the videos of them had gone viral on social media.

When was Sarus Crane last seen? The officials at the bird sanctuary said that the Sarus was last seen on Wednesday (March 22) evening in the sanctuary.

dailyO tried to contact the Samaspur Bird Sanctuary, but the calls went unanswered. 

Akhilesh Yadav furious: Earlier in the day, Akhilesh Yadav had launched a direct attack on the UP authorities for failing to take care of the bird. Yadav said that the UP government must do everything it takes to find the bird, else the animal lovers in the world would stage a protest against.

Yadav had also taken a jibe at the UP government for forcefully taking the bird from Arif.

The bond between the Sarus and Arif: It is rare when birds bond with human beings. However, in Amethi’s Mandwa village, Mohammad Arif’s closeness with the Sarus Crane had enthralled people.

The bird would eat with Arif and follow him when he would ride a bike or go to the fields.

Arif was left teary-eyed when the forest officials came in to take custody of the bird. The officials said that since it was UP’s official state bird, it cannot be kept at a residential place.
